Whether you want to get into racing as an activity to enjoy with your family, or perhaps your competitive streak makes you look longingly at those boats leaving their berths on a Sunday morning to go and take part in some Club racing. Whatever the reason, racing your cruising yacht can be immensely exciting and create memories to last a lifetime, whilst at the same time also helping you to improve your boat handling skills. And though taking those first steps into racing your boat may seem daunting, this webinar recording is designed to answer all the questions you might have, giving you the confidence to make the leap.
